About Oil, Gas & Energy Law in Beirut, Lebanon:

Oil, gas, and energy play a crucial role in the economy of Lebanon, with the country having significant potential for oil and gas exploration. The legal framework surrounding oil, gas, and energy in Beirut is complex and requires specialized knowledge. Individuals and companies involved in these industries often require legal assistance to navigate the various regulations and contracts that are in place.

Local Laws Overview:

Local laws in Beirut, Lebanon, governing oil, gas, and energy are primarily set forth in the Petroleum Activities Law, which regulates the exploration, production, and transportation of oil and gas. Additionally, environmental regulations and tax laws may also impact the energy sector. It is important to have a thorough understanding of these laws to operate successfully in the industry.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What are the key steps to acquiring an oil or gas exploration license in Beirut, Lebanon?

Acquiring an exploration license in Beirut involves submitting an application to the Ministry of Energy and Water, demonstrating technical and financial capabilities, and signing a contract with the government.

2. How are oil and gas production rights allocated in Beirut?

Production rights are typically allocated through a bidding process, where companies compete for exploration and production contracts with the government.

3. What environmental regulations apply to oil and gas operations in Beirut?

Oil and gas operations in Beirut are subject to environmental regulations that aim to minimize the impact on the environment, including regulations on waste management, emissions, and spills.

4. How are disputes between energy companies and the government resolved in Beirut?

Disputes between energy companies and the government are typically resolved through arbitration, as stipulated in the contracts between the parties.

5. Are there any restrictions on foreign investment in the oil and gas industry in Beirut?

Foreign investment in the oil and gas industry in Beirut is welcome, but foreign companies must comply with local laws and regulations and may be subject to certain restrictions.

6. What are the tax implications for companies operating in the oil and gas sector in Beirut?

Companies operating in the oil and gas sector in Beirut are subject to taxation, including corporate income tax and specific taxes related to the industry.
